Device care

Troubleshooting

The device shows as offline in the app

  • Check the device is powered and its screen responds.
  • Check your WiFi is up (other devices in the home can reach the internet).
  • The device reconnects automatically; give it a minute after a router reboot.
  • If it stays offline, re-run setup from the app (Settings → Set Up New Device) to re-enter WiFi credentials — this doesn’t erase schedules.

Bluetooth pairing fails during setup

  • Make sure Bluetooth is on and the app has Bluetooth permission (on Android, “Nearby devices”; location permission may also be required by the OS for scanning).
  • Stand within a few meters of the device.
  • If the app reports “Bluetooth adapter not ready — is Bluetooth enabled?”, toggle Bluetooth off and on.
  • If a pairing QR code fails with “Pairing token expired or invalid”, just enter the device’s caretaker PIN when prompted — the QR tokens are single-use.

The alarm doesn’t sound

  • Check the volume and alarm sound settings on the device (caretaker PIN required).
  • If a custom SD-card sound was selected and the card was removed, the device falls back to the standard beep.

The device’s clock or schedule times look wrong

  • Confirm the timezone setting on the device matches where it lives.
  • Time is synced from the internet; a device in Standalone/Bluetooth mode after a power cycle may need its time checked manually.

”Power was lost” screen is showing

That’s the outage recovery flow doing its job — the patient (or a caretaker) should answer “I Took Them” / “I Missed Them” so the history stays accurate. See “What happens after a power outage?”.

Schedule changes don’t show on the device

Changes save to your Medsage account immediately and the app offers a “Sync to Device” action. If the device’s own alarms still look out of date after syncing, restart the device (power cycle) and check it shows online, then contact support if it persists.

Forgot the caretaker PIN

A caretaker already paired to the device can unlock it via Bluetooth from the app without the PIN (Devices → Unlock), then set a new PIN in Settings → Access. If no paired caretaker is available, contact support.

Something else?

Submit a bug report right from the device (Settings → Bug Report — it includes diagnostics), or contact us through the website’s contact form.
